Why does Mizuki have to have a wife?
Mizuki spent decades completely alone at Yonomori Shrine after his previous water goddess, Yonomori Mitsuha, died and vanished due to a lack of human worshippers. Having no one, Mizuki associated having a partner or wife with the only path to salvation, companionship, and eternal happiness. For him, acquiring a wife meant filling the utter void in his life and ensuring that someone would remember him so he wouldn't disappear.
Nanami's Abduction to Make Her His Bride/Wife: When he first met Nanami, she was kind to him in his white snake form. Due to his desperation and innocent, childlike nature, Mizuki kidnapped her and took her to his floating temple with the firm intention of marrying her. He left a betrothal mark on her arm because he genuinely believed that having her as his wife would restore life to his shrine. Although Tomoe rescued her, Mizuki later legitimately became Nanami's second familiar to protect her.
Envy of Tomoe and Nanami's Relationship: Once settled at Mikage Shrine, Mizuki closely observes the blossoming romance between Tomoe and Nanami. He feels jealous (often shown comically) because he, too, longs to experience that kind of devoted love. Seeing that Tomoe will eventually marry Nanami, Mizuki constantly expresses his desire to have his own partner so as not to be left behind or excluded from their family happiness.

assistants of the Mizuki temple
Mizuki originally belonged to the Yonomori Shrine, dedicated to the water deity Yonomori Mitsuha. There, he had his own assistants:
The Spirits of the Yonomori Temple: They were two identical, small, floating guardian spirits.
Their appearance: Unlike Onikiri and Kotetsu, they don't wear masks. They have round, red eyes, large mouths full of sharp teeth, no noses, and wear a red, helmet-like headpiece. They wear bright yellow traditional kimonos with green obi belts. Their behavior: Nanami found them extremely irritating, brazen, and rude, especially since they tried to force-feed her a giant centipede while holding her captive.
A sad fact: These spirits vanished completely. In reality, Yonomori Shrine had ceased to exist many years before, after its goddess died due to a lack of worshippers. The entire shrine and its attendants were a gigantic illusion created by Mizuki's own magic due to her immense loneliness, collapsing completely as soon as Tomoe arrived to rescue Nanami.

How did she meet Tomoe and Mizuki?
Nanami meets Tomoe in the first episode after being evicted from her home. The former Land God, Mikage, gifts his shrine to Nanami as thanks for saving him from a dog. When Nanami arrives at the abandoned shrine, Tomoe initially attacks her, mistaking her for Mikage (who had been missing for 20 years). Upon realizing she is a defenseless human and the new deity of the shrine, Tomoe is deeply indignant, scornfully rejects her, and departs for the demon world. However, after being cornered by other evil spirits, Nanami seeks him out and is forced to kiss him, activating the "Familiar Pact" that legally binds Tomoe to be her protector.
(Note: Later in the story it is revealed that, due to time travel, Tomoe had already met her 500 years in the past, originally mistaking her for a woman named Yukiji).
How did he meet Mizuki?
Their first encounter occurs at her own school. One day, Nanami notices her classmates mistreating a white snake. Out of pure compassion, she intervenes, saves the reptile, and releases it through a window. Before leaving, the snake leaves a circular mark on Nanami's wrist. That snake was actually Mizuki, the familiar spirit of the flooded Yonomori shrine. Captivated by Nanami's purity and kindness, Mizuki returns days later in his human form and kidnaps her, intending to force her to marry him so he won't be alone. Although Tomoe comes to Nanami's rescue, she ends up forgiving Mizuki after understanding his profound loneliness, allowing him to visit her at the shrine. Some time later, Mizuki kisses her, becoming her second official familiar and saving her from a sea deity.
